//! CLI argument parsing.
//!
//! Aligned with `defect-config`'s `LoadConfigOptions::cli` — CLI flags take precedence.
//! CLI arguments — see config and `CliOverrides`.
use clap::{Parser, ValueEnum};
use defect_config::{
CliOverrides, ProviderKind as ConfigProviderKind, SandboxMode, parse_cli_override,
};
/// Values for `--sandbox`. Mirrors [`SandboxMode`] locally so that clap can render the
/// possible values directly;
/// the config crate does not depend on clap, so it does not derive `ValueEnum` there
/// (following the same
/// "CLI-side parsing" pattern used by providers).
#[derive(Debug, Clone, Copy, PartialEq, Eq, ValueEnum)]
pub enum SandboxModeArg {
ReadOnly,
AskWrites,
Open,
DenyAll,
}
impl From<SandboxModeArg> for SandboxMode {
fn from(arg: SandboxModeArg) -> Self {
match arg {
SandboxModeArg::ReadOnly => SandboxMode::ReadOnly,
SandboxModeArg::AskWrites => SandboxMode::AskWrites,
SandboxModeArg::Open => SandboxMode::Open,
SandboxModeArg::DenyAll => SandboxMode::DenyAll,
}
}
}
/// Output format for stdout in `--message` single-turn mode.
#[derive(Debug, Clone, Copy, PartialEq, Eq, Default, ValueEnum)]
pub enum OutputFormat {
/// Plain text, no ANSI: assistant body to stdout, thoughts/tools to stderr.
#[default]
Text,
/// One JSON line (NDJSON) per `AgentEvent` to stdout.
Json,
/// Silent mode; only prints the final result or error at the end.
Quiet,
}
/// Headless agent over ACP/stdio.
#[derive(Debug, Parser)]
#[command(
name = "defect",
version,
about = "Headless agent over ACP/stdio",
long_about = "defect — headless agent over ACP/stdio.\n\n\
Auth env: ANTHROPIC_API_KEY / OPENAI_API_KEY / DEEPSEEK_API_KEY.\n\
Logging: RUST_LOG controls tracing-subscriber EnvFilter (default: info)."
)]
pub struct CliArgs {
/// LLM provider to use. CLI flag takes precedence over the `DEFECT_PROVIDER`
/// environment variable and config file.
#[arg(long, env = "DEFECT_PROVIDER")]
pub provider: Option<String>,
/// Override the default model ID. CLI flag takes precedence over the `DEFECT_MODEL`
/// environment variable.
#[arg(long, env = "DEFECT_MODEL")]
pub model: Option<String>,
/// Override the sandbox permission mode. CLI flag takes precedence over config
/// `[sandbox].mode`. Useful for CI: `--sandbox open` runs every tool without
/// prompting. Note that `--repl` always forces `open` regardless.
#[arg(long, value_enum)]
pub sandbox: Option<SandboxModeArg>,
/// Shortcut for `--sandbox open`: grants maximum permissions and runs every tool
/// without prompting. Mutually exclusive with `--sandbox`.
#[arg(long, conflicts_with = "sandbox")]
pub yolo: bool,
/// Run the entire session under a named subagent profile, located in
/// `.defect/agents/<name>/` or `~/.config/defect/agents/<name>/`.
/// The profile's model, system prompt, and tool allowlist become the session root.
/// The CLI flag takes precedence over the `DEFECT_PROFILE` environment variable.
#[arg(long, env = "DEFECT_PROFILE")]
pub profile: Option<String>,
/// Additional dotted-path config overrides; may be repeated.
#[arg(long = "config", value_name = "KEY=VALUE")]
pub config_override: Vec<String>,
/// Resume a previous session. With a `SESSION_ID`, resume that specific session; bare
/// `--resume` resumes the most recently active session for the current working
/// directory. In ACP mode, the resumed session is returned on the first
/// `session/new`; in `--repl` mode, it is loaded directly.
#[arg(long, value_name = "SESSION_ID")]
pub resume: Option<Option<String>>,
/// Sandbox mode: ignore global/user config and store all state (config, sessions)
/// under `<repo-root>/.defect/`. The user-level `~/.config/defect` config, agents,
/// and skills are skipped entirely.
#[arg(long)]
pub local: bool,
/// Run a minimal in-process REPL on stdin/stdout instead of the ACP server. Requires
/// the `repl` build feature (enabled by default); a binary built with
/// `--no-default-features` rejects this flag at runtime.
#[arg(long)]
pub repl: bool,
/// Run a single prompt turn headlessly and exit (CI / scripting). The assistant
/// output goes to stdout; the process exit code reflects the turn outcome. A value of
/// `-`, or no value while stdin is piped, reads the prompt from stdin. Combine with
/// `--resume` to continue a previous session. Mutually exclusive with `--repl`.
/// Requires the `oneshot` build feature (on by default).
#[arg(long, value_name = "PROMPT", conflicts_with = "repl")]
pub message: Option<String>,
/// Output format for `--message` / `--goal` mode.
#[arg(long, value_enum, default_value_t = OutputFormat::default())]
pub format: OutputFormat,
/// Run a goal-driven autonomous loop and exit (for CI / scripting). The agent works
/// across multiple turns until it calls the `goal_done` tool (goal achieved) or
/// reaches `--max-turns`. Like `--message`, but continues until the goal is reached
/// instead of stopping after one turn. Reads from stdin if the value is `-` or
/// omitted while piped. Mutually exclusive with `--message` and `--repl`. Requires
/// the `oneshot` build feature.
#[arg(long, value_name = "OBJECTIVE", conflicts_with_all = ["message", "repl"])]
pub goal: Option<String>,
/// Maximum number of times the goal-gate may keep the agent going before giving up
/// (maps to `[turn].max_hook_continues`). Only meaningful with `--goal`. When
/// exceeded, the run exits with a non-zero (exhausted) code.
#[arg(long, value_name = "N")]
pub max_turns: Option<u32>,
}
impl CliArgs {
/// Translates CLI flags into [`CliOverrides`] and feeds them to
/// `defect_config::load_config`.
pub fn to_overrides(&self) -> anyhow::Result<CliOverrides> {
let config_overrides = self
.config_override
.iter()
.map(|spec| parse_cli_override(spec).map_err(|e| anyhow::anyhow!("{e}")))
.collect::<anyhow::Result<Vec<_>>>()?;
// `--yolo` is syntactic sugar for `--sandbox open` (clap ensures they are
// mutually exclusive).
let sandbox = if self.yolo {
Some(SandboxMode::Open)
} else {
self.sandbox.map(SandboxMode::from)
};
Ok(CliOverrides {
provider: self.provider.as_deref().map(ConfigProviderKind::from),
model: self.model.clone(),
sandbox,
config_overrides,
})
}
}
